LDK CEO Denies "80% of Solar Cos Went Bankrupt", JiangXi LDK Solar Co., Ltd

Release Date: 2009-03-30


Peng Xiaofeng, founder and CEO of wafer giant LDK Solar (NYSE:LDK), denied saying that 80% of photovoltaic companies had gone bankrupt on March 20, reports 21st Century Business Herald. Reports quoted Peng on March 17 as saying that Chinese officials confirmed that 80% of companies were cleared out by the financial crisis. Peng said that the journalist had misinterpreted him, according to the report.

Module manufacturers have been hit hardest by the recession, with 50% production cuts, said Cui Rongqiang, a professor at Shanghai Jiaotong University's Photovoltaic Research Center, on March 20. Claiming that 80% of companies have gone bankrupt is an exaggeration, said Cui.
